chicago mob

  • Period: to

    chicago mob

  • “big jim” colosimo

    “big jim” colosimo
    talian-American Mafia crime boss who built a criminal empire in Chicago based on prostitution, gambling, and racketeering
  • everleigh club

    everleigh club
    high-class brothel which operated in Chicago, Illinois from February 1900 until October 1911
  • johnny torrio

    johnny torrio
    italian-American mobster who helped build the criminal empire known as the Chicago Outfit
  • dion o’bannion

    dion o’bannion
    Irish-American mobster who was the main rival of Johnny Torrio and Al Capone during the brutal Chicago bootlegging wars of the 1920s
  • hymie weiss

    hymie weiss
    American mob boss who became a leader of the Prohibition-era North Side Gang and a bitter rival of Al Capone
  • al capone

    al capone
    American gangster who led a Prohibition-era crime syndicate. The Chicago Outfit, which subsequently became known as the "Capones"
  • bugs moran

    bugs moran
    was a Chicago Prohibition-era gangster. He moved to the north side of Chicago when he was 19, where he became affiliated with several gangs
    1929 Saint Valentine's Day massacre
  • anthony accardo

    anthony accardo
    rose from small-time hoodlum to the position of day-to-day boss of the Chicago Outfit in 1947, to ultimately become the final Outfit authority in 1972, until his death.
  • joseph lombardo

    joseph lombardo
    imprisoned American mafioso and a high-ranking member of the Chicago Outfit criminal organization
  • sam giancana

    sam giancana
    Sicilian American mobster and boss of the Chicago Outfit from 1957–1966. Among his other nicknames were, "Momo", "Mooney," "Sam the Cigar," and "Sammy.”
  • tony spilotro

    tony spilotro
    Italian-American mobster and enforcer for the Chicago Outfit in Las Vegas, Nevada during the 1970s and 1980s. His job was to protect and oversee the Outfit's illegal casino profits
  • joe aiuppa

    joe aiuppa
    known as "Doves," "Mourning Doves," "O'Brien," or "Joey Doves," was a Chicago mobster who became a leader of the Chicago Outfit convicted in 1986
  • frank calabrese

    frank calabrese
    made man and a caporegime who ran major loansharking and illegal gambling operations for the Chicago Outfit
